To learn more about this topic, start your googling with these keywords:
- phenotypic diversity - the range of different observable traits in a certain organism - for example, size, color, strength, and friendliness.
- genetic diversity - the variation in the genetic information within and among individuals of a population or species
- artificial selection (or selective breeding) - a process used by humans to develop new organisms with desirable characteristics
